Let's wrestle

Genesis 32: 24-29 - Then Jacob was left alone; and a Man wrestled with him until the breaking of day. Now when He saw that He did not prevail against him, He touched the socket of his hip; and the socket of Jacob's hip was out of joint as He wrestled with him. And He said, "Let Me go, for the day breaks." But he said," I will not let You go unless You bless me!" So He said to him, "What is your name?" He said, "Jacob." And He said, "Your name shall no longer be called Jacob, but Israel; for you have struggled with God and with men, and have prevailed." Then Jacob asked, saying, "Tell me Your name, I pray." And He said, "Why is it that you ask about My name?" And He blessed him there.
God has given us so many examples in His word to obtain all that we need to survive this life. Jacob said that he will wrestled this man until he blesses him. He did not let go! Do we let go to soon when things aren't going our way? Do we even wrestle; really give all we have to win the match?
